Manali is a dream destination for adventurers and religious tourists alike. It has the blend of thrilling sports and mystical spots. Some of the most famous tourist attractions are:
âManu Temple: The historical temple, from which the name Manali is derived, is situated just near the main city, and is regularly visited by tourists from outside the country due to its spiritual value in Hindu mythology, as Rishi Manu is believed to be the divine creator of the world.
âRohtang Pass: Located at an altitude of 4112 meters, Rohtang Pass is one of the highest passes in Himachal Pradesh. It attracts tourists who intend to trek along the greenery and climb the challenging ridges of the mountain.
âSolang Valley: Just 10 km from Manali is a picturesque valley of Solang. This ravishing place is surrounded be snow-clad mountains, and lined with lush green meadows and dense forests. The famous Ski School of Manali is located at.
âTibetan Monasteries: As soon as you start feeling the aromatic fragrance of incense sticks it is an indicator that you close to the spiritual monasteries of the Tibetans. These are chief tourist attractions in Manali and are considered a must-visit for every tourist who visits Manali.
âVashist Hot Water Springs: A large number of tourists visit this spring to take a dip in the hot waters. This place also has several stunning view points, which provide a breathtaking view of the Beas River.
âBajaura: This rural Himalayan village is blessed with beautiful landscapes, serene atmosphere, orchard fields, and mountain peaks in the background. In last few years it has evolved as the main tourist attractions in the state.
Apart from the main tourist attractions, Manali offers a wide range of recreational and fun activities. Skiing is a very popular sport in Manali. Tourists can also enjoy horseback riding and snow scooter joy riding. The Mountaineering Institute in Manali has many types of equipments, which tourists take on hire for various sporting activities. Fishing for trout in the beautiful river Tirthan can also prove to be lots of fun. Nearly 1.5 km from Manali is a Club House, managed by the government, which has provides an array of facilities that include, an auditorium, a bar and restaurant, billiards rooms, a roller skating rink, and a library, which add to the charms of Manali.
Himachal Tourism Board provides an array of winter coats and dresses for those tourists who havenât come prepared, and for those who want to buy them as souvenirs. It also runs the two most visited cafes of Manali, namely Juniper caf and Chandratal restaurant.

Where can I buy the sturdy,reinforced pull up bars monkey bars& dip stations found in public parks in NY?
I am putting together a calisthenics training area in my yard and I want the same level of sturdiness,weatherproof quality and durability as the pull up bars, dip stations and monkey bars in the public parks of NY/NJ because I am already a weightlifter/power lifter and not wasting money on door jamb pull up bars and things that won't support 300lbs + on a daily basis. And if I can avoid it, I'd rather not have to guy all the steel and have it welded independently because I can imagine that may be expensive.
Answer:
You nailed your own question. You want it to be affordable, yet you want it to be industrial strength such as what you see at public parks.
Industrial strength stuff costs quite a bit more than typical consumer products.
That said, you could probably do well by hiring a carpenter &/or metal worker. I imagine you could get good results from concrete anchored 6x6 lumber posts and some nice thick aluminum or stainless bar. That stuff comes from your local hardware store for cheap.
